Right now its only capable of showing the white light.

A few hours ago it was connected to my router (ethernet) and from cable box (digital audio cable) and working. After what appears to be a controller "update" its unresponsive:

1. will not play audio from the digital audio in
2. refuses to even show up as a connected device on the router after repeated power offs of the router, the playbar, the entire network, etc so I cannot connect to it or configure it
3. won't even factory reset - after power down, I have play/pause held down, power on and its white unblinking light forever. No amber, to light flashes for amber. I held it down for a solid 3-4 min.

Hi Niledelmar

Since I didn't see any indication that you submitted a diagnostic to Sonos I'll offer this...

Factor resetting a Playbar has a lot to do with synchronized timing of pressing play/pause and restoring power while you continue to hold play/pause until the status light begins to flash white/amber before you release and afterwards wait for the status light to display flashing green.

I found the trick to be rather than trying to plug the electrical into a wall outlet while pressing play/pause...instead turn the Playbar longitudinally with the rear connections facing upward leaving the electrical plugged into the wall outlet. Disengage power by removing the electrical from the rear of the Playbar. Following the same instructions above (for synchronization) insert the power cord back into the rear of the Playbar and proceed as instructed. Hopefully, you'll have success with that procedure.
